Output d3ed5933a391263d87dc6ead0559dbfa2431e1d2ec81b728b32398973e52f509:1

value
25119903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 629e188170337b903563ff18e4c83ccc3a112b51 OP_EQUAL
address
MGtbquuzdPPyAHV988zBKXmoWgFtZHhRdy
transaction
d3ed5933a391263d87dc6ead0559dbfa2431e1d2ec81b728b32398973e52f509
spent
true